The Small Print That Could Cost You a pound

Inactivity fees are a pet peeve of ours. Some casinos charge a monthly fee after six months of no login. That is legal, but it is a nasty surprise if you forget. Mecca Bingo and 888 Casino do not charge inactivity fees on cash balances, which is good. Others deduct a fiver every 90 days. Read the terms before you sign up. The same goes for withdrawal limits. A site might cap your monthly cashout at £4,000. That’s fine for casual players, but if you hit a lucky streak on blackjack, you might wait weeks to see your money. We preferred sites with no cap or a high monthly limit.

Another trap is the max bet rule during bonus play. Party Casino has a £2 max bet when using bonus funds. That is standard, but it limits your strategy on table games. You cannot double down or split effectively with such a low ceiling. William Hill caps winnings from free spins at £30, which is tight. Always check the ‘max win’ clause in the bonus terms.

Wagering Requirements: The Fine Print Breakdown

Wagering is the biggest trap in any bonus. A 35x requirement on a £100 bonus means you need to bet £3,500 before withdrawing. That is steep. We looked at the wagering across all operators. 888 Casino has 10x on its welcome bonus, which is low. Party Casino has 10x too, but with a £2 max bet rule. William Hill applies 10x wagering on free spin winnings, capped at £30. Those are fair compared to the industry average of 30x-40x.

Table games often contribute less to wagering. Blackjack might count 10% or 20%. Roulette sometimes counts 0%. That means you cannot clear a bonus playing roulette. Read the contribution table in the T&Cs. Some operators exclude all table games from wagering entirely. If you prefer blackjack over slots, look for a no-wagering bonus instead. PlayOJO offers 50 wager-free spins on first deposit. No wagering means any winnings are yours immediately. That’s the ideal setup for table game players.

What Happens When You Stop Playing

Inactivity fees are creeping into more terms. We found that Ladbrokes charges a monthly fee after 12 months of no activity. Betfair doesn’t charge for the first 18 months. Mr Vegas charges after 6 months. These fees can drain a small balance quickly. If you take a break, log in once every few months to keep the account active. Better yet, withdraw everything before you stop playing. Some operators also charge for dormant accounts if you haven’t logged in for 12 months. The UKGC allows these fees, but they must be clearly stated. We saw one site where the fee was buried on page 14 of the T&Cs. That isn’t transparent.

Another hidden cost is the minimum withdrawal amount. Some sites require a £10 minimum to cash out. If you have £8 left, you cannot withdraw. That money sits there until you play more or deposit again. That’s borderline unfair. We prefer operators with no minimum withdrawal or a very low one like £1. Coral and William Hill both have a £10 minimum, which is acceptable. Mecca Bingo has a £5 minimum for e-wallets.
